Child Labour Training

Introduction

Experience has shown that providing basic literacy and numeric skills through non-formal education does not guarantee that children will be permanently withdrawn from work, which is why mainstreaming Child Labour Prevention Training into garment and footwear factories is vital. There is a need to develop a clear understanding of various consequence of using child labor in the industry. Various steps that can be taken to avoid using Child Labour will also be introduced in the training session. Click here to download the course outline.
